Decoding the Signals: How AI Recognizes High-Emotion Keywords

General sentiment analysis often falls short in urgent home service scenarios where a caller's baseline anxiety is already elevated. When a homeowner's ceiling is leaking or their furnace has failed during an early autumn cold snap, their tone is naturally going to be tense. If an automated system relies solely on vocal inflection or general mood scoring, it might misinterpret a perfectly cooperative but stressed customer as an angry one, leading to unnecessary escalations. In our experience deploying voice AI, modern escalation protocols must rely on specific, high-emotion vocabulary to trigger an immediate change in call routing, bypassing the ambiguity of tone entirely.

We engineer the system to actively listen for precise escalation trigger words like 'manager', 'unacceptable', or 'lawyer' to gauge the true severity of the interaction. By focusing on concrete vocabulary rather than vague tonal shifts, the artificial intelligence reduces false positives and ensures highly accurate routing. This rules-based recognition allows the system to react instantly without requiring the caller to explicitly press "0" for an operator, creating a frictionless experience for someone who is already at the end of their rope.

Sentiment Analysis vs. Keyword Triggers

To fully grasp how modern dispatch intelligence operates, it helps to understand the difference between evaluating a caller's mood and listening for actionable demands. Sentiment analysis evaluates the overall emotional state of the conversation, which our team has found is often too slow and imprecise for emergency dispatch environments.

FeatureSentiment AnalysisKeyword Triggers
Primary FunctionEvaluates overall mood and vocal tone.Detects specific, high-stakes vocabulary.
Speed of ExecutionRequires time to establish a baseline.Triggers instantly upon word detection.
Accuracy in EmergenciesProne to false positives due to baseline stress.Highly accurate and binary (word spoken = action taken).
ActionabilityProvides a "frustration score" that needs interpretation.Executes an immediate, hard-coded routing protocol.

Keyword triggers provide binary, actionable data points for instantaneous routing decisions. If a caller says, "This wait time is unacceptable," our system does not need to calculate a frustration score; it simply executes the bypass protocol. Mapping the Triggers: Common Words That Demand Immediate Escalation

Building a robust escalation dictionary requires understanding the specific vocabulary of frustrated home service customers. Homeowners in distress do not use the same language as retail shoppers returning a sweater; their vocabulary reflects the urgency of property damage or physical discomfort. When we configure systems for our clients, we ensure they recognize escalation trigger words like 'manager', 'unacceptable', or 'lawyer' so no critical interaction slips through the cracks.

Here are the common categories of trigger words we program to demand an immediate bypass of the automated booking tree:

  • Legal and authoritative threats: Words like "lawyer", "attorney", "lawsuit", or "better business bureau" indicate a complete breakdown of trust and require immediate senior management intervention.
  • Direct demands for authority: Phrases containing "manager", "supervisor", "owner", or "boss" signal that the caller refuses to deal with frontline systems or personnel.
  • Expressions of severe dissatisfaction: Adjectives such as "unacceptable", "ridiculous", "outrageous", or "terrible" show that the caller's patience has been exhausted.
  • Financial and contractual ultimatums: Terms like "cancel", "refund", "chargeback", or "terminate" represent an immediate threat to revenue and require a skilled human to attempt a save.
  • Urgency and safety indicators: Words like "flooding", "smoke", "sparks", or "freezing" bypass standard scheduling because they represent potential life-safety or severe property damage scenarios.

Frequently Asked Questions About AI Escalation Protocols

How does AI know when to transfer to a human?

The system relies on pre-programmed rules that monitor the conversation for specific indicators of frustration or complexity. Instead of guessing a caller's mood, it listens for exact keyword matches and phrases that signal a breakdown in the automated process. Once these specific parameters are met, the software instantly triggers a routing protocol to bridge the call to a live agent.

What triggers an AI to transfer to a human?

Transfers are typically triggered by specific vocabulary, such as legal threats, demands for a supervisor, or expressions of severe dissatisfaction. Additionally, if the automated system fails to understand the caller's responses after consecutive attempts, a failure threshold is reached. This "loop prevention" mechanism automatically escalates the call to prevent further customer frustration.

How do you bypass an AI customer service bot?

Callers can usually bypass an automated system by clearly stating commands like "speak to a representative," "manager," or "operator." Advanced systems are programmed to recognize these direct requests immediately and suspend their data-collection scripts. Pressing "0" repeatedly is a legacy method, but modern voice recognition is designed to respond instantly to spoken demands for human assistance.

What is a human handoff in AI?

A human handoff is the technical process where an automated system seamlessly transfers an active interaction to a live person without dropping the connection. During this process, the software passes along the context of the conversation—such as the caller's name, identified problem, and the reason for escalation. This ensures the live agent can resume the conversation smoothly without asking the customer to repeat themselves.

Can AI distinguish between a genuine emergency and routine urgency in home services?

Yes, by utilizing highly specific keyword dictionaries tailored to the home service industry. While a routine call might involve words like "fall tune-up" or "maintenance," a genuine emergency is flagged by terms like "leaking through the ceiling," "smell gas," or "sparking."
